The 1984 Italian film Marina e la sua bestia (translated as Marina and Her Beast), directed by Arduino Sacco, is a controversial work that straddles the line between underground cult cinema and extreme exploitation. Often discussed for its transgressive themes, the film serves as a meta-narrative about the adult film industry itself. Plot and Narrative Structure streaming film marina e la sua bestia better

The story follows Marina (played by Marina Hedman, also known as Marina Lotar), a famous adult film star who wishes to retire from the industry. Before she leaves, she plans one final, ultimate production featuring her beloved stallion, Principe. She enlists a screenwriter, Giuliano, to craft a script that justifies this extreme act, leading to a film-within-a-film structure where reality and perverse fantasy blur. Artistic Merit vs. Controversy

Despite its explicit nature, some critics view the film as a "small masterpiece" of its genre due to Arduino Sacco’s visionary approach.

Cinematic Style: Sacco uses unconventional imagery and narrative pacing to keep the audience engaged, moving beyond the repetitive nature of standard 1980s pornography.

The "Fake" Controversy: Much of the film's notoriety stems from its alleged zoophilic content. However, film historians and reviewers often point out that the most extreme sequences were simulated using practical effects or editing, such as the "fake" nature of the main encounter and certain scatological elements.

Censorship: Due to its themes, the film is frequently banned or heavily edited in many countries, making uncut versions a rarity on the underground circuit. Production Details Marina e la sua bestia (Video 1984) - IMDb

The film Marina e la sua bestia (1984), also known as Marina and Her Beast, is an Italian adult film that centers on a meta-narrative about its lead star's retirement from the industry. Plot and Story Summary

The story follows Marina Hedman (playing a version of herself), a famous actress who wishes to retire. Before she leaves her career behind, she decides to fulfill a final, extreme fantasy by making one last film where she has a sexual encounter with her beloved stallion, Principe.

Screenwriting Framework: To document this final act, Marina enlists a screenwriter named Giuliano to prepare a script. Much of the film is presented as a narrative from this screenwriter, featuring various sexual scenes that build toward the climax.

The Final Scene: The film creates high expectations for the concluding scene involving the horse. However, the film is known for "sabotaging" this expectation; the core zoophilic theme is faked using a prosthetic, a fact well-documented by viewers and critics. Production Details

The film is noted for being directed with an "avant-garde" or "visionary" approach by its director, which separates it from standard adult features of the era. Director: Arduino Sacco. Release Date: January 1, 1984 (Italy). Cast: Marina Hedman as Marina. Giuliano Rosati as Giuliano (the screenwriter). Ciro Masposito as the Producer. Run Time: 71 minutes.

A sequel, Marina e la sua bestia 2, was released in 1985, featuring a different plot involving a woman corrupting her young maid. Marina e la sua bestia (Video 1984) - Full cast & crew
